5154

Good Luck To You!

怎么在QQ群里实现数据库的在线查看和共享功能?

通过共享文件直接查看

这是最常见、最直接的方式,尤其适用于小型数据库或数据导出文件,群成员将数据库文件或其导出格式上传到群文件中,其他成员下载后使用相应的软件打开。

怎么在QQ群里实现数据库的在线查看和共享功能?

操作流程:

  1. 定位文件: 在QQ群聊天窗口中点击“文件”标签,找到目标数据库文件。
  2. 下载文件: 点击下载,并将其保存到本地电脑。
  3. 选择工具打开: 根据文件类型,选择合适的软件进行查看。

不同类型的数据库文件,需要搭配不同的查看工具,具体对应关系如下表所示:

文件扩展名 文件类型描述 推荐查看/编辑工具 适用场景
.xlsx, .xls Excel电子表格 Microsoft Excel, WPS Office, Google Sheets 结构化数据,方便进行排序、筛选和图表分析,最为通用。
.csv 逗号分隔值文件 Excel, WPS, 记事本, VS Code等任何文本编辑器 纯文本格式的表格数据,兼容性极强,常用于数据交换。
.db, .sqlite SQLite数据库文件 DB Browser for SQLite, Navicat等 轻量级嵌入式数据库,常用于移动应用或小型桌面软件。
.mdb, .accdb Microsoft Access数据库文件 Microsoft Access 微软Office套件中的桌面数据库系统,适用于小型企业和部门。
.sql SQL脚本文件 Navicat, DBeaver, MySQL Workbench等数据库管理工具 这不是数据库本身,而是创建数据库和表的脚本,需要先导入到数据库服务中才能查看。
.bak, .dump 数据库备份文件 对应的数据库管理系统(如MySQL, PostgreSQL, SQL Server) 需要先通过数据库管理工具进行恢复操作,才能访问其中的数据。

对于非技术人员,如果收到的文件是.csv.xlsx格式,使用Excel或WPS打开即可直观地看到表格数据,如果是其他专业格式,则需要借助更专业的工具。


通过远程连接工具访问

当数据库较大或需要实时查看最新数据时,文件共享的方式就显得笨重,群管理员或数据库所有者可能会提供远程连接的凭据,允许群成员直接连接到数据库服务器。

怎么在QQ群里实现数据库的在线查看和共享功能?

操作流程:

  1. 获取连接信息: 在群内或通过私聊,从可信的来源获取以下关键信息:
    • 服务器地址(Host/IP): 数据库服务器的IP地址或域名。
    • 端口(Port): 数据库服务监听的端口号(如MySQL默认为3306)。
    • 用户名(Username): 登录数据库的账户名。
    • 密码(Password): 对应的登录密码。
    • 数据库名称(Database Name): 需要连接的具体数据库实例。
  2. 选择客户端工具: 在自己的电脑上安装一款数据库图形化管理工具。
    • 通用型: Navicat, DBeaver, DataGrip(功能强大,支持多种数据库类型)。
    • 专用型: MySQL Workbench(用于MySQL), pgAdmin(用于PostgreSQL), SQL Server Management Studio(用于SQL Server)。
    • Web版: 如果服务器配置了phpMyAdmin等Web管理界面,直接通过浏览器访问指定URL即可。
  3. 建立连接: 在客户端工具中新建连接,填入上述信息,测试并连接,连接成功后,即可像操作本地文件一样浏览表、视图以及执行查询语句。

这种方法对用户的技术水平有一定要求,但能提供最实时、最全面的数据库访问体验。


借助群机器人或在线平台

在一些技术或数据驱动的QQ群里,可能会有更高级的集成方案,极大地简化了查看数据库的流程。

  1. QQ群机器人: 群内部署了一个功能强大的机器人,管理员配置好机器人与数据库的交互接口后,普通成员只需在聊天窗口中输入特定指令(如/query user_info 1001),机器人就会自动执行查询,并将结果以文本或表格形式直接发送到群里,这种方式对普通用户极为友好,无需安装任何软件。
  2. 在线数据看板: 群主或数据分析师可能使用Grafana、Tableau、Power BI等工具,将数据库中的关键数据制作成可视化的在线仪表盘,他们只需将仪表盘的访问链接分享到群里,成员点击链接即可在浏览器中看到各种图表、报表和实时数据,这种方式侧重于数据展示和分析,适合业务人员和管理者。

重要提醒:安全第一

无论通过哪种方式访问数据库,都必须将安全放在首位。

怎么在QQ群里实现数据库的在线查看和共享功能?

  • 信息来源可信: 绝不连接来源不明或非官方提供的数据库,警惕网络钓鱼。
  • 权限最小化: 如果是远程连接,尽量申请只读权限,避免误操作修改或删除重要数据。
  • 保护凭据: 妥善保管数据库的用户名和密码,不要在群聊中公开透露。
  • 遵守保密协议: 如果数据库内容涉及商业机密或个人隐私,务必遵守相关的保密规定,严禁外泄。

相关问答 (FAQs)

群文件里是一个.sql文件,我用Excel打不开是乱码,应该怎么查看里面的数据? 解答: .sql文件是包含SQL语句的文本脚本,它本身不是一个可以直接打开查看数据的数据库文件,您需要先将其“导入”到一个数据库管理系统中,最简单的方法是:1)在本地安装一个数据库环境,如MySQL或SQLite;2)使用该数据库的命令行工具或图形化管理工具(如DBeaver);3)执行“导入脚本”或“运行SQL文件”之类的命令,选择这个.sql文件,执行成功后,数据就会被创建到数据库中,之后您就可以通过工具来查看这些表和数据了,如果只是想简单看看脚本内容,可以用记事本或VS Code等文本编辑器打开,但看到的是代码而不是直观的数据表格。

群主给了我数据库的远程连接信息,但我用Navicat连接时总提示“can't connect to MySQL server on 'xxx'”,可能是什么原因? 解答: 这个连接失败提示非常常见,可能的原因有多种:1)网络问题:您的电脑无法访问目标服务器,可能是服务器IP地址或端口号填写错误,或者服务器所在的防火墙禁止了您的IP访问,2)服务器状态:数据库服务本身没有运行,或者服务器已关机,3)权限问题:数据库用户没有允许从您的外网IP进行连接,数据库用户可能只被授权了本地(localhost)访问,4)凭据错误:用户名或密码输入有误,建议您首先核对所有连接信息是否准确无误,然后联系群主或数据库管理员,确认服务器状态、防火墙设置以及您的IP是否在白名单中。

发表评论:

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。

«    2025年11月    »
12
3456789
10111213141516
17181920212223
24252627282930
控制面板
您好,欢迎到访网站!
  查看权限
网站分类
搜索
最新留言
    文章归档
    网站收藏
    友情链接

    Powered By Z-BlogPHP 1.7.3

    Copyright Your WebSite.Some Rights Reserved.